The term "Tenebrion" refers to a group of insects belonging to the family Tenebrionidae, commonly known as darkling beetles. These beetles are found in various habitats around the world, thriving in environments ranging from deserts to forests. The name "Tenebrion" is derived from the Latin word "tenebrae," meaning "darkness," which aptly describes the often dark-colored bodies of these beetles.

In addition to their ecological importance, tenebrion beetles have attracted the interest of researchers due to their unique adaptations and behaviors. Some species are known to have developed mechanisms to survive extreme temperatures and desiccation. Studies on tenebrions have implications for environmental biology, ecology, and evolutionary biology.
